Brief Summary

Delayed graft function (DGF) is a major complication following deceased donor renal transplantation. The surgical procedure of harvesting a kidney from a cadaveric donor and implanting the kidney into...

Eligibility Criteria

Inclusion

  • Patients presenting for kidney transplantation
  • Age \> 18
  • Deceased donor kidney transplant

Exclusion

  • History of thrombosis or hypercoagulable state
  • Receiving Coumadin or Heparin
  • Hemoglobin \>=14 g/dl
  • Uncontrolled hypertension
